Bug 30209: Upgrade 'libdbd-sqlite2-perl' package to 'libdbd-sqlite3-perl'
authorMason James <mtj@kohaaloha.com>
Wed, 2 Mar 2022 01:46:09 +0000 (14:46 +1300)
committerFridolin Somers <fridolin.somers@biblibre.com>
Thu, 10 Mar 2022 04:35:38 +0000 (18:35 -1000)
to test...

1/ apply patch, build and install new package

2/ check that libdbd-sqlite3-perl package is installed

     $ dpkg -l | grep libdbd-sqlite
     ii  libdbd-sqlite3-perl:amd64              1.62-3          amd64

    note: libdbd-sqlite3-perl package installs DBD::SQLite module, which uses sqlite3 :)

        https://packages.debian.org/stretch/libdbd-sqlite3-perl
        https://metacpan.org/pod/DBD::SQLite

Signed-off-by: Mason James <mtj@kohaaloha.com>
Signed-off-by: Fridolin Somers <fridolin.somers@biblibre.com>
cpanfile
debian/list-deps

index f6acbff..1469f5b 100644 (file)
--- a/cpanfile
+++ b/cpanfile
@@ -134,7 +134,7 @@ recommends 'AnyEvent::HTTP', '2.13';
 recommends 'Archive::Extract', '0.60';
 recommends 'Archive::Zip', '1.30';
 recommends 'CGI::Session::Driver::memcached', '0.04';
-recommends 'DBD::SQLite2', '0.33';
+recommends 'DBD::SQLite', '1.54';
 recommends 'Devel::Cover', '0.89';
 recommends 'File::Copy', '2.08';
 recommends 'File::Path', '2.07';
index ec74aed..877e4a5 100755 (executable)
@@ -34,7 +34,7 @@ my %overrides = (
     'Mojolicious'          => 'libmojolicious-perl (>= 6.0)',
     'CPAN::Meta'           => 'libcpan-meta-perl (>= 2.150010) | perl-modules-5.28 | perl-modules-5.30 | perl-modules (>= 5.20.2)',
     'CGI::Compile'         => 'libcgi-compile-perl (>= 0.25) | libcgi-compile-perl (<< 0.24)',
-    'DBD::SQLite2'         => 'libdbd-sqlite2-perl (>= 0.33) | libdbd-sqlite3-perl',
+    'DBD::SQLite'          => 'libdbd-sqlite3-perl',
 );
 
 # These are packages we're going to ignore